From b1e22ba18c73fff6d4ffb75e3830b783697bf54e Mon Sep 17 00:00:00 2001 From: Andreas Zweili Date: Thu, 19 May 2022 21:38:54 +0200 Subject: [PATCH] Remove Traefik from docker-mailserver --- docker-mailserver/docker-compose.yml | 11 +---------- rainloop/docker-compose.yml | 18 ++---------------- rainloop/traefik.yaml | 1 - 3 files changed, 3 insertions(+), 27 deletions(-) delete mode 120000 rainloop/traefik.yaml diff --git a/docker-mailserver/docker-compose.yml b/docker-mailserver/docker-compose.yml index 65792b0..31b6ec8 100644 --- a/docker-mailserver/docker-compose.yml +++ b/docker-mailserver/docker-compose.yml @@ -13,7 +13,7 @@ services: - "587:587" - "993:993" volumes: - - ../rainloop/letsencrypt/acme.json:/etc/letsencrypt/acme.json:ro + - /var/lib/acme/mail.zweili.org:/etc/letsencrypt/live/:ro - maildata:/var/mail - mailstate:/var/mail-state - ./sa-learn:/etc/cron.d/sa-learn @@ -23,15 +23,6 @@ services: restart: unless-stopped cap_add: ["NET_ADMIN", "SYS_PTRACE"] - whoami: - image: docker.io/traefik/whoami:latest - labels: - - "traefik.enable=true" - - "traefik.http.routers.whoami.rule=Host(`mail.zweili.org`)" - - "traefik.http.routers.whoami.entrypoints=websecure" - - "traefik.http.routers.whoami.tls.certresolver=myresolver" - - "traefik.http.routers.whoami.middlewares=default-headers@file" - volumes: maildata: driver_opts: diff --git a/rainloop/docker-compose.yml b/rainloop/docker-compose.yml index 6a01aa8..c16c512 100644 --- a/rainloop/docker-compose.yml +++ b/rainloop/docker-compose.yml @@ -1,27 +1,13 @@ version: "2" services: - traefik: - image: "traefik:v2.2" - ports: - - "4430:443" - volumes: - - "./traefik.yaml:/etc/traefik/traefik.yaml:ro" - - "./letsencrypt:/letsencrypt" - - "/var/run/docker.sock:/var/run/docker.sock:ro" - restart: unless-stopped - rainloop: image: hiloyt/rainloop container_name: rainloop volumes: - rainloopdata:/rainloop/data - labels: - - "traefik.enable=true" - - "traefik.http.routers.rainloop.rule=Host(`${APP_DOMAIN}`)" - - "traefik.http.routers.rainloop.entrypoints=websecure" - - "traefik.http.routers.rainloop.tls.certresolver=myresolver" - - "traefik.http.routers.rainloop.middlewares=default-headers@file" + ports: + - "8081:80" restart: unless-stopped links: - db:db diff --git a/rainloop/traefik.yaml b/rainloop/traefik.yaml deleted file mode 120000 index 22cc9b8..0000000 --- a/rainloop/traefik.yaml +++ /dev/null @@ -1 +0,0 @@ -../traefik.yaml \ No newline at end of file